在網站設計中,滾動效果是一個非常常見的設計元素。通過滾動效果,可以使網站頁面看起來更加生動、有趣,也可以提高用戶體驗。本文將詳細介紹如何使用HTML實現滾動效果。
一、基礎知識
1.1 什么是滾動效果
滾動效果是指在用戶滾動頁面時,頁面中的某些元素會產生動態效果的一種設計方式。
1.2 HTML中的滾動效果
sitionimation屬性。
sitionimation的區別
sitionimation都是CSS屬性,它們的區別在于:
sition:指定元素在狀態改變時所需要的時間和方法,比如顏色從紅色變為藍色需要多長時間。
imation:指定元素在一段時間內的動畫效果,比如元素從左邊移動到右邊。
二、滾動效果實現方法
sition實現滾動效果
sition可以實現簡單的滾動效果,如顏色漸變、大小變化等。
sition屬性,指定元素狀態改變時所需要的時間和方法。
例如:將背景顏色從紅色變為藍色,需要1秒鐘的時間,可以使用以下代碼:
div {d-color: red;sitiond-color 1s ease;
div:hover {d-color: blue;
imation實現滾動效果
imation可以實現更加復雜的滾動效果,如元素的旋轉、移動、縮放等。
imation屬性,指定元素的動畫效果。
例如:將元素從左邊移動到右邊,需要2秒鐘的時間,可以使用以下代碼:
div {imationove 2s;
esove {
0% {sformslateX(-100%);
100% {sformslateX(100%);
2.3 使用JavaScript實現滾動效果
sitionimation屬性,還可以使用JavaScript來實現滾動效果。
2. 在JavaScript中添加滾動事件的監聽器,當用戶滾動頁面時,觸發相應的動畫效果。
例如:當用戶滾動到頁面的某個位置時,元素從左邊移動到右邊,可以使用以下代碼:
```dowtListenerction() {entententByIdent');entdingClientRect().top;dowHeightdownerHeight;dowHeight) {entove');
sitionimation屬性、使用JavaScript實現。通過這些方法,可以輕松實現網頁滾動動畫,提高網站的用戶體驗。